Mario Vigo is a scholar working on Surgery,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and Internal Medicine. According to data from OpenAlex, Mario Vigo has authored 38 papers receiving a total of 1.9k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 10 papers in Surgery, 9 papers in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ine and 8 papers in Internal Medicine. Recurrent topics in Mario Vigo's work include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(8 papers), Liver Disease and Transplantation (3 papers) and Hemodynamic Monitoring and Therapy (3 papers). Mario Vigo is often cited by papers focused on Venous Thromboembolism Diagnosis and Management (8 papers), Liver Disease and Transplantation (3 papers) and Hemodynamic Monitoring and Therapy (3 papers). Mario Vigo collaborates with scholars based in Italy, Switzerland and Netherlands. Mario Vigo's co-authors include Paolo Prandoni, Harry R. Büller, Anthonie W.A. Lensing, Peter M. Huisman, Menno V. Huisman, Jan W. ten Cate, G Tomasella, Alberto Cogo, Dees P. M. Brandjes and A. Ruol and has published in prestigious journals such as New England Journal of Medicine, The Lancet and American Journal of Clinical Nutrition.
